Role Overview

About this position

The Instrument & Control Engineer will serve as a core technical contributor responsible for the design, specification, programming, commissioning, and field support of instrumentation, control, and electrical power systems across process and energy projects. On a day-to-day basis, this individual will develop and review engineering deliverables including P&IDs, Control System Architect (CSA), loop diagrams, I/O lists, interlock matrices, cause & effect tables, and control narratives. They will size and specify instruments and control valves, design Motor Control Centers (MCCs) and electrical panels, specify Variable Frequency Drives (VFDs), and coordinate protective relay and switchgear requirements per NEC, NFPA 70E, and IEEE standards. The engineer will also configure and commission PLC/DCS/HMI systems, support FAT/SAT activities, and provide hands-on field troubleshooting for instrumentation, controls, and LV/MV power distribution equipment. Close collaboration with process engineers, project managers, and clients at vendor facilities, construction sites, and operating plants is expected regularly.

Key responsibilities

Engineering & design

  • Perform comprehensive valve and instrument sizing, selection, and calibration (control valves, pressure transmitters, flow meters, temperature elements).
  • Prepare, review, and update P&IDs, control narratives, I/O lists, interlock matrices, cause & effect tables, and process tuning documentation.
  • Specify and review instrumentation datasheets, loop diagrams, wiring schematics, and system architecture drawings.
  • Design and specify Motor Control Centers (MCCs) including bucket sizing, feeder coordination, and arc flash labeling per NFPA 70E and IEEE 1584.
  • Specify, size, and configure Variable Frequency Drives (VFDs) for pump, compressor, and fan applications; verify harmonic distortion compliance per IEEE 519.
  • Develop electrical panel designs including one-line diagrams, panel schedules, conduit and cable routing layouts, and termination drawings per NEC Article 408.
  • Size and select Protective relays, circuit breakers, and switchgear for LV/MV power distribution systems; coordinate protection settings per ANSI/IEEE C37 series.
  • Collaborate with process engineers to validate valve sizing calculations and ensure proper Cv, trim type, and materials selection.

Programming, commissioning & field support

  • Develop, configure, and optimize PLC logic, DCS strategies, and HMI graphics. Configure alarm management systems. Lead or support FAT/SAT, loop checks, calibration verification, and control strategy tuning. Commission VFDs including parameter setup, motor protection settings, and communication configuration via Modbus, Profibus, or EtherNet/IP.
  • Support MCC and switchgear energization activities including pre-energization checklists, insulation resistance testing, and functional verification. Troubleshoot instrumentation, control systems, and power distribution equipment. Ensure communication between field devices, PLCs, DCS, HMIs, and SCADA systems.
  • Configure PLCs to comply with client communication protocols including safety monitoring and remote shutdown systems.

Operations & maintenance support

  • Conduct on-site troubleshooting and diagnostics of instrument, control, and electrical systems. Perform root cause analysis and implement corrective/preventive measures.
  • Troubleshoot VFD faults (overcurrent, ground fault, comm loss, overtemperature) and MCC component failures (contactors, overload relays, circuit breakers). Maintain backups, calibration records, interlock documentation, and version control of PLC/DCS/HMI systems. Maintain electrical panel drawings, MCC schedules, VFD parameter logs, and relay settings in the document management system. Train operators and maintenance staff on instrumentation, electrical power systems, VFD operation, MCC safety practices, and arc flash PPE per NFPA 70E.
